Coastal Breeze Border

Implementation (difficulty: easy) 🌊

Position Sea Oats along pathways or garden edges to create a soft, flowing border. Aim for a minimum of 5-7 plants to achieve a cohesive look, adjusting based on the length of your border.

The tall seed heads sway gently in the breeze, adding movement and texture to your landscape. This dynamic visual appeal makes Sea Oats a perfect choice for enhancing your outdoor space.

Why It Works πŸŒ…

Sea Oats naturally complement coastal themes, enhancing the garden's aesthetic appeal. Their graceful presence evokes a sense of tranquility, making your garden feel more inviting.

Adaptation 🌿

For small gardens, use fewer plants spaced evenly to maintain a balanced look. In larger areas, increase the number of plants for a fuller effect, creating a lush, vibrant border that draws the eye.

Backyard Privacy Screen

Implementation (difficulty: hard) 🌱

Planting Sea Oats along your property lines or near patios can create a stunning natural barrier. This placement not only enhances privacy but also adds a touch of elegance to your outdoor space.

Scale πŸ“

Space your Sea Oats 2-3 feet apart for a dense screen. Adjust this distance based on how much privacy you desire; closer spacing offers more seclusion.

Visual Impact 🎨

The tall, flowing nature of Sea Oats brings both beauty and a sense of tranquility to your backyard. Their graceful movement in the breeze creates a serene atmosphere, perfect for relaxation.

Why It Works πŸ€”

Sea Oats are particularly effective at providing privacy while maintaining an open, airy feel. This balance allows you to enjoy your outdoor space without feeling closed off.

Adaptation 🌿

In smaller backyards, consider using a single row of Sea Oats to achieve a subtle privacy effect. For larger areas, multiple rows can create a more pronounced barrier, enhancing your outdoor sanctuary.
